Summary

"HOLIDAY" by Lil Nas X is a bold celebration of success, confidence, and defying expectations. He mixes genres and flaunts his status while reflecting on his journey in the music industry.

Full Analysis

The song has a fun, upbeat vibe that screams celebration. Lil Nas X talks about living life to the fullest and not caring about the opinions of others. He’s confident and unapologetic, which makes the track feel like a victory lap. It’s all about enjoying his achievements while also hinting at the struggles he faced to get there.

Bridge

Man, I snuck into the game, came in on a horse
I pulled a gimmick, I admit it, I got no remorse
Nobody tried to let me in, nobody opened doors
I kicked the motherfuckers down, they didn't have a choice

In the bridge, he reflects on his entry into the music scene. Using the horse metaphor suggests he arrived in a grand way, but also hints at his struggle. He acknowledges using a gimmick but doesn’t regret it. Kicking down doors symbolizes his determination to succeed despite obstacles.
